Subject: Parchmill cut-over wrap-up

Hi — quick summary for your review. We cut over to the new Parchmill markdown pipeline last night with no rollbacks. Sanitization now happens pre-cache, so stale unsafe HTML can't leak from old entries; we also purged the render cache entirely. One straggler worker ran the old build for ten minutes, already terminated. The production pipeline currently runs with these settings.

config for bawip-badup:
ULAAEL_HOST=ulaael.zemvarsys.internal
ULAAEL_PORT=8000

Visiting contractors at Bramleigh Court should note that the goods lift at the rear loading bay is reserved exclusively for deliveries and equipment moves between 07:00 and 18:00 on weekdays. Passenger use is not permitted, and trolleys must be returned to the bay after each trip. The lift lobby door is kept locked at all times, and access is managed by the site team. The current door code is as follows.

turnstile pass: bdg-AFO-1

Scope: movement of the sealed quarterly stock-count ledger from the Dunmere warehouse to the Kelthorp finance annex.

Coordinator actions: confirm seal integrity at collection; record seal number in the run log; assign a single named driver; no substitutions mid-route. Ledger rides in the locked document case. Driver reports departure and arrival times by radio. Delays over thirty minutes escalate to the duty supervisor. The confidential hand-over instruction for the courier is stated immediately below.

dispatch memo: the sorius tamius courier leaves the praeth ledger at gate 4873 under passcode 928014

## Onboarding: Ledgerpane Audit-Log Viewer

As release manager, you sign off on each Ledgerpane deploy by reviewing the audit trail for the prior release window. Access uses your staff account, but the export function is gated behind a recovery credential held by the release role, not individuals. You will need it the first time you unlock the export keystore. Enter the passphrase below when prompted.

unlock words, bawef-kahap: sorax-sorir-quenys-aldok